The salary statistics and trend of information and record clerks in the industry of household appliance manufacturing are shown in the following tables and chart. In Table 3 we compare information and record clerk salaries in different industries within the manufacturing sector.
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$26,710 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$32,030 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$36,720 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$43,880 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$53,490 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salaries for information and record clerks in the industry of household appliance manufacturing. The salaries are shown in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) information and record clerks is $53,490. The median annual salary (50th percentile) is $36,720.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ent information and record clerks is $26,710.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of information and record clerks in the industry of Household Appliance Manufacturing from 2012 to 2017.
|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 5-Year Growth |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2017 | $36,720 | 4.28% | -2.67% |
| 2016 | $35,150 | 2.79% | - |
| 2015 | $34,170 | -4.24% | - |
| 2014 | $35,620 | -5.25% | - |
| 2013 | $37,490 | -0.56% | - |
| 2012 | $37,700 | - | - |
